I only got a chance to work with him on Uncharted 4. I vividly remember the night very close to submission date, we were working on tuning the difficulty of the final
Rafe
fight. We wanted to get Crushing just perfect. We were trying all kinds of things - modifiers to speed, different combos that only appeared at that difficulty, etc.

I remember the next morning, I forget the exact words but I see an email, something along the lines of grabbed coffee this morning and played it on Crushing, took me a few tries but I did it and it felt amazing.

Working with him was always a pleasure. He was always willing to try stuff just to see what it would feel like. He’d sit with you to hash out ideas until we both either walked away exhausted or satisfied. I’ll definitely miss him. His way of development will stick with me for a lifetime. Can’t wait to see what he’s cooking next.
